Board Games
Crossword – A good game of scrabbles or crosswords can set the mood for a fun night. In a way, it can be a very productive session too as you can evaluate the word power that each of your family members possesses along with the formation of some very silly words leading to a good laugh!
Monopoly – Perfect for a board game night, monopoly wins hearts when played with family or even friends. Get ready to buy and trade properties, houses, and hotels while playing and let the night memories weave!
Pictionary – This can be one of the most amusing night games! Not everyone is good at drawing but when asked to they can give us anecdotes to laugh our hearts out.

Active Games
Charades - Best for a night pastime, charades is everyone’s favorite! Make chits of some movies and jumble them in a bowl. One by one pick a chit and express the name of the movie but the twist in the story is that you cannot say anything.
Karaoke – You can’t have a family of all singers or do you? Karaoke is one of the most suitable as a game night idea. Whoever matches the lyrics of the songs and doesn’t go offbeat gets the point and the one who does not gives several reasons to laugh at the night fun.
Bingo – Bingo becomes much more fun when everyone places even a small amount of money at stake. If your card matches all the numbers being called out faster than everyone else then you win and get all the money.
Jenga –Never thought that arranging small pieces of wooden blocks can make the night game so much fun and anticipating. Stack up all the wooden blocks and then the fun begins. Turn by turning a member has to displace one Jenga from the stack assuring that the other Jengas don’t fall, otherwise they will have to perform a dare.

Rules and Requirements
Choosing the game by a majority – Always choose the pastime by taking votes of your family members. Whatever the majority decides, go by that to avoid arguments at the time of family bonding.
Allot rewards for each game – Make the game night more desirable by allotting rewards along with winning every game. The reward can be chocolates, toys, movie tickets, a day off from school, or an extra hour to play during the weekdays.
Game night snacks – Tasty snacks set the impetus for a game night. Coke, chips, sandwiches, sausages are loved by everyone and that will automatically attract them to the game night.
No use of cell phones – Using cell phones during family time destroys the will to be a part of it. Hence, all the family members should keep in mind that the use of cell phones should be prohibited during the game night.
